I watch a programme on Sky from time to time on one of the documentary channels called Animal Miracles which is about animals who have made a difference to someone's life or saved someone's life. It's based in Canada. Anyway yesterday afternoon I was really moved by the story of Tom the chimp. Basically Tom and 14 other chimps were rescued from a vivisection lab at the end of their working life to retire in peace in a sanctuary away from pain and suffering. As most of you can imagine the chimps were initially very agressive and scared of humans, but over time and loving care, they gradually became more trusting and it showed one in particular called Tom who a worker there became as he quoted "soul mates" with. The man over time, gained Tom the chimp's trust and after a while Tom would come over to hug the man, despite all the abuse he had suffered from humans in the past including being made HIV positive through lab testing and 300 general anaesethics. Anyway towards the end they would drink tea together and it was as if watching them together they were best friends. Was so nice to see a happy ending for lab animals after all the suffering they have been through. Just thought I'd share the story with everyone.
